Rule-based, explainable: flags broad groups and unusually wide grants so risky access doesn't stay buried in a long permission list.
Finds folders where inheritance has been explicitly disabled - a detached permission chain that's easy to lose track of over time.
Surfaces access control entries whose identity no longer resolves to a live account - access left behind by a departed user or deleted group.
Flags accounts that still hold live access but haven't logged in for an extended period - exactly the kind of stale credential attackers look for.
Traces group nesting and inherited grants to find paths where a low-privilege account can end up with far more access than intended.
Least-privilege remediation recommendations, a risk score per finding, and a governance review workflow with full scan history and scheduled scans.

Standard covers the core of Access Auditor: a full recursive scan of any local path, mapped drive, or mounted share, with Excessive Access Detection flagging broad groups like Everyone or Authenticated Users holding write-capable access. There's no inheritance, orphaned-SID, inactive-account, or privilege-escalation checking at this tier.
Best for: Anyone taking a first look at where access has quietly gotten too broad.
Standard+ adds Broken Inheritance Detection (folders where inheritance has been explicitly disabled) and Orphaned SID Detection (an ACE or owner whose identity no longer resolves to a live account) - the two structural issues that quietly undermine a permission model over time. Everything from Standard is included.
Best for: Teams that need to catch structural drift, not just overly-broad grants.
Advanced adds Inactive Account Detection (accounts that still hold live access but haven't logged in for an extended period) and Privilege Escalation Detection (group-nesting paths where a low-privilege account ends up with far more access than intended). Everything from Standard+ is included.
Best for: Organizations that need to find the risks a plain ACL listing won't show them.
Professional adds least-privilege Remediation Recommendations, a Risk Score per finding, a Governance Review workflow, full Scan History, Scheduled Scans (unattended, recurring audits via Windows Task Scheduler), and a headless CLI (AccessAuditor.exe --scan <folder>) for scripted or Task-Scheduler-driven audits. Everything from Advanced is included.
Best for: Organizations that need to operationalize this - not just find access risk once, but drive it down and keep proving it stays down.
